Output e616fc848b749523db4b4d77ef61dfb014d055971c80f9d5adcf96cc45a3088e:184

value
8572
script pubkey
OP_0 OP_PUSHBYTES_20 9351ba180a8fcfde0f8bad88ee14a57a06422d26
address
bc1qjdgm5xq23l8aurut4kywu9990gryytfx5hhec0
transaction
e616fc848b749523db4b4d77ef61dfb014d055971c80f9d5adcf96cc45a3088e
confirmations
110506
spent
true